[0066] Example 1: Ginkgo biloba extract with reduced content of 4'-O-methylpyridoxine
[0067] 1249g of the extract solution obtained according to the above preparation method was adjusted with water until the ethanol content was about 40% (w / w) and applied to 50ml (corresponding to 0.28ml per gram of dry extract) Amberlite IR-120 (strongly acidic ion exchanger) ) (Tubular column: about 2×16.5 cm; flow rate: about 8 ml / min) (step I)), followed by flushing with 200 ml of 50% ethanol (w / w). The resulting solution was concentrated on a rotary evaporator and dried in vacuum at 50°C (step m)): 179.4 g.
[0068] It can be seen from the following table that the content of 4'-O-methylpyridoxine of 0.4 ppm is achieved without basically changing the content of the components related to the efficacy.

[0071] Example 2a): Ginkgo biloba extract with reduced content of diflavonoids
[0072] 500g of the extract solution obtained according to the above preparation method was adjusted with water until the ethanol content was about 40% (w / w) and applied to 400ml (corresponding to 5.7ml per gram of dry extract) Sepabeads SP-850 (adsorbent resin) ( Column: about 4×32 cm; flow rate: about 8 ml / min) (step 1)), followed by flushing with a total of about 2 liters of 40% ethanol (w / w). 10% (259.3 g) of the resulting solution was concentrated on a rotary evaporator and freeze-dried (step m)): 6.92 g. The remaining 90% of the solution was used in Example 2b).
[0073] It can be seen from the following table that the content of diflavonoids of less than 1 ppm is achieved under the condition that the content of the ingredients related to the efficacy is basically unchanged.

[0074] Example 2b): Ginkgo biloba extract with reduced content of 4'-O-methylpyridoxine and diflavonoids
[0075] 90% (2334.1g) of the solution obtained in Example 2a) was applied to 25ml (corresponding to 0.40ml per gram of dry extract) Amberlite IR-120 (strongly acidic ion exchanger) (column: about 1.5×11cm; Flow rate: about 10ml / min) (step 1)), followed by flushing with 100ml 40% ethanol (w / w). The resulting solution was concentrated on a rotary evaporator and freeze-dried (step m)): 61.67 g.
[0076] It can be seen from the table below that the 4'-O-methylpyridoxine content of 0.4 ppm and the diflavonoid content of less than 1 ppm were achieved under the condition that the content of the components related to the efficacy was basically unchanged.
